Research Advances of Detection Approaches Towards N4-Acetylcytidine(ac4C) RNA

Abstract:

A large number of epigenetic chemical modifications have been detected in cellular mRNA and non-coding RNAs. Among these modifications, N4-acetylcytidine(ac4C) is a relatively unique one, which has widely been discovered in tRNA, rRNA and tRNAs in eukaryotes and prokaryotes. Current research have shown that ac4C RNA may possess a variety of biological functions, including regulating the translation process of proteins, affecting the stability of RNA, and modulating RNA-protein interactions. However, only one ac4C acetyltransferase, NAT10, has been identified so far. Besides, current technical methods for the detection and sequencing of ac4C RNA are quite limited. This review comprehensively summarized current advances in the exploration of distribution of ac4C RNA, its roles in gene expression regulation and its detection methods. Finally the opportunities and shortcomings of the related research on ac4C were summarized and prospected.
